Seaside Resort
3.7/512 Reviews
Ward 1
On a field trip for my school, we were unlucky enough to book into this hotel. In several of the rooms there was no hot water in the 4 days we stayed. The reception staff only said that they were going to check the problem. The hotel is old, but above all very dirty and without maintenance. Food is not bad, but breakfast was the same every day and lunch and dinner the same with minimal variations. The restaurant staff are attentive and helpful Air conditioning in common areas is off. The beds are old and you can feel the springs. You can see that some areas of the hotel have been closed for a long time because they serve as a warehouse, as well as being extremely dirty. This hotel was probably a 4 star years ago, but currently in its current condition it is barely two or three.
